
Another Gears of War 2 title update is on the way from the good folks at Epic... thanks to the fact that the previous one opened up a security hole in the game. Oopsie. Good thing they can fix things like this though, no? Got to love this generation. Over on the official Gears forums, Epic's Rod Fergusson puts the word out about title update 5, roadie running your way sometime soon.
"As I'm sure most of you are aware, there's been a rash of cheating going on and it looks like it's due to a security vulnerability that was introduced in the previous title update. We've fixed the problem and are working hard to get the latest title update with the fix tested and certified.
Beyond the hacking fix, there will also be some other awesome improvements and fixes in TU5. As an example, we've fixed "sticky walk", we've fixed the Subway exploit and we've added the ability to see friendly planted grenades in Tac/Com. "
No word on when the patch will go live, but since it's currently making the rounds through hell QA and Microsoft certification, it shouldn't be long. Fifth time's the charm? Let's hope so!
